Teachers in my state, WV, are among the lowest paid in the country. Average salary is $46,400 and average starting salary $32,500. That is extremely low. OK is worse, $44,100 and $31,600. They require a higher education degree and are burdened with student loans.

Source: Teacher Salaries in America

In WV not only are the salaries crap but state employee health insurance costs were do to go up a great deal (due to legislative incompetence over the years) meaning that the measly 1% raise would be nothing and the increased cost would actually reduce their pay to a level lower then their starting point.

How to you expect to recruit and retain quality teachers with that? It has been 14 years since they had a raise. Good for them for striking, they had tremendous community support. If you dig a bit deeper into the story it is clear that the West Virginia teachers have been unfairly maligned.

West Virginia has 700 teacher vacancies, and teachers have had to combine classes. They've been asked to take on subjects that they might not be certified in or trained to teach.

What a nightmare.

Its little wonder that their schools are falling behind. Better pay will attract more applicants and standards will rise.
